Reverse Vignetting, in Black-n-White
This is a follow-up creative piece on reverse vignetting, a technique I used in a couple of previous posts. In this session, the images are presented in black and white. The purpose of reverse vignetting is to brighten the corners of an image instead of darkening them, as is typical with traditional vignetting. This technique is particularly useful for images where the area of interest is centered against a plain background or when background clutter is distracting and is more of a nuisance.
This can be achieved by adjusting the settings in ('Radio Filter' in 'Effects' if you are using Adobe Lightroom or otherwise, similar tools in other photo editing software.
In addition, black and white images create a dramatic and artistic effect, encouraging viewers to focus on the faces, gestures, compositions, and expressions of melancholy, romance, or even hope.
While the technique is done primarily on the image editor in post-production, I did mine with a slightly different approach. The shots were taken with a low-end HMD Nokia smartphone (best in bright sunlight or otherwise, contre-jour, at the widest aperture available) and the images were edited simply by adjusting shadow compensation.

HMD Nokia 3.1, A Reverse Vignetting Creative
A set of reverse vignette creatives from a quick early morning shoot, contre-jour, on the HMD Nokia 3.1, with the images edited with shading compensation in post-processing. The term contre-jour originates from French and is a photographic and artistic technique in which the primary light source is positioned directly behind the subject. The effect creates silhouettes with strong contrasts between light and dark areas, commonly used in landscapes, portraits, and silhouette photography to create striking compositions.
Shading compensation, also known as lens shading correction or vignetting correction, is a feature used in both in-camera settings and photo editing software to correct for the falloff in light intensity towards the edges of an image. This phenomenon, known as vignetting, is common in many lenses and can be more pronounced in certain types of lenses or shooting conditions.
A simple fare for an Android experience and timely software updates, the Nokia 3.1, part of Google's Android One program, is an entry-level Android smartphone released by HMD Global in May 2018. The phone features a 5.2-inch IPS LCD display with an 18:9 aspect ratio and a resolution of 720 x 1440 pixels and comes fitted with an HDR-capable 13 MP rear camera with LED flash and an 8 MP front camera.
The phone has a glass front with Gorilla Glass 3 protection, a plastic back, and an aluminum frame. It weighs about 138 grams with its non-removable 2990 mAh Li-ion battery. The camera is very efficient and robust enough for the daily routines it was used for, and it looks to last at least another year or so. I have no complaints in that department here.

HMD Nokia 3.1, At The Farmer's Market
An outing with the age-old smartphone on a street shoot at the local Sunday morning Farmers Market, a vibrant community space where local farmers sell fresh produce and other goods directly to consumers, a chance to capture a candid moment of everyday life in a public space, and an opportunity to focus on people and their interactions within their urban environment.
Doing so, in a genre that emphasizes spontaneity and authenticity, often portraying people in their natural environments without staging or intervention, calls for quick and unobtrusive shooting, normally with cameras fitted with wide-angle lenses to capture more of the scene without drawing attention. There are also times when an opportunity arises, when a shot can be taken from within the scene itself. An advantage, of course, is to use a mobile or a smartphone for the shoot.
Borne from the works that can be traced back to the 19th century when artists like Charles Nègre began documenting urban life, and early practitioners like André Kertész used portable cameras to capture spontaneous scenes in Paris. Though having its roots alongside photojournalism, street photography is now a distinct form of artistic expression, separate from traditional documentary photography due to its emphasis on personal interpretation and aesthetic choices rather than strict narrative guidelines.
For the budding photographer with an eye for spontaneity and incidentals, street photography is not necessarily constrained to the streets or urban settings alone; it may go far beyond that. The genre invites photographers to explore their surroundings with curiosity and creativity, capturing moments that might otherwise go unnoticed. This approach fosters a unique connection between the photographer and their environment, encouraging an ongoing dialogue about perception and representation in visual art.
The market at our local is a weekly affair, none too big, with only a row of stalls displaying their produce and staples along a precinct street closed to vehicular traffic. Activities start at the crack of dawn, with the crowd growing as the morning lingers until it peters out about mid-morning when the stalls close and the clean-up begins.
As the genre is the documentation of human experience in various contexts, the ubiquitous smartphone, with its wide-angle lens, is all you need to start with. Mine, which was put to good use for this short, is an age-old HMD Nokia 3.1, an entry-level Android smartphone released in 2018 by HMD Global.
